Dom Jose Beach Hotel
Search & compare prices for Dom Jose Beach Hotel in all hotel booking websites.


Dom Jose Beach Hotel Address: Avenida Infante de Sagres, 143, Loule, Portugal
Minimum price found for Dom Jose Beach Hotel was: 25 EUR
Click here to get more information, photos & guest ratings for Dom Jose Beach Hotel